As we age, maintaining a clean home with vacuuming and mopping can be a challenge due to joint pain and fatigue. Whether it is pushing a vacuum cleaner or bending to reach under furniture, tasks that once seemed simple gradually become physically demanding. In fact, the number of senior citizens in America (aged 65 and above) is projected to reach 82 million by 2050, meaning 1 in 4 Americans will be elderly.
Adopting a self-emptying robot vacuum and mop is a great way to reduce the physical burden, especially for seniors who live alone or have limited mobility. By automating daily cleanings, these smart devices help maintain a hygienic living space while lowering the risk of falls and injuries.

Choosing the right robot vacuum for seniors is about more than just convenience, but retaining independence and alleviating physical strain to improve their quality of life.
Self-Emptying Capability
Older individuals often struggle with arthritis or other mobility issues; hence, empty a dustbin can be difficult and uncomfortable.
Self-emptying robot vacuums automatically dispose of collected dirt into a docking station, cutting the need for manual emptying to just once every 1–2 months. Top-tier models, such as DEEBOT X8 PRO OMNI, go even further by washing mop pads with 104–167°F Temperature-Controlled Mop Washing, and drying them with 145°F Hot Air Drying System, delivering a truly hands-free cleaning experience.
Long Battery Life
For seniors who are new to robot vacuums, manual tasks like frequent recharging can be stressful. On the bright side, an auto vacuum is actually low-maintenance, as it recharges by itself whenever needed before resuming cleaning where it left off.
Another concern is the vacuum suddenly stopping during operation, which in most cases, this happens due to a degraded battery. To extend battery life, it’s important to perform regular maintenance and cleaning to avoid debris buildup, which could otherwise hinder performance and drain battery power quickly.

Strong Suction & Filters
As we age, it is not uncommon to suffer from allergies or respiratory conditions. If the house is not cleaned frequently enough, dust and pet dander can accumulate and trigger allergies.
To improve indoor air quality, look for a robot vacuum with strong suction power and filtration system that effectively trap household dust, pet hair and allergens, keeping them contained without releasing them back into the air.
Obstacle Avoidance & Safety Features
Safety is certainly a top priority for the older generation, and it’s normal to worry that an elderly might trip over the vacuum while it’s cleaning.
Obstacle avoidance in robot vacuums helps address this concern by guiding the machine away from people and potential hazards. Quiet Operation & Scheduled Cleaning
The loud noise of vacuuming can be especially disturbing at a senior’s home, a place to relax and enjoy their retirement. Thankfully, a robot vacuum with quiet mode can make the noise less noticeable – for example, DEEBOT X8 PRO OMNI operates at 63 dBA, about the same as a normal conversation. Plus, schedule cleaning to fit their daily routine; if they nap between 2 to 4pm, setting the vacuum to clean after 4pm would be ideal.
